DECIVILIZE

De*civ"i*lize, v. t.

Definition: To reduce from civilization to a savage state. [R.] Blackwood's Mag.

Coffee Trivia

The world’s most expensive coffee costs more than US$700 per kilogram. Asian palm civet – a cat-like creature in Indonesia, eats fruits, including select coffee cherries. It excretes partially digested seeds that produce a smooth, less acidic brew of coffee called kopi luwak.
